Chicken breast is a popular choice for meals due to its leanness and mild taste. However, cooking chicken breast can be tricky if you're not familiar with the right techniques. This guide will provide you with all the tips you need to cook chicken breast to perfection every time.
First and foremost, select fresh, high-quality chicken breasts from a trusted source. Look for firm breasts with no discoloration or off odors.
- Season your chicken breast liberally with your favorite seasonings. Some popular options include sal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, and oregano.
- Prepare your chicken breast using your preferred method. Popular choices include grilling, baking, pan-frying, or poaching.
- Employ a meat thermometer to ensure that the internal temperature of the chicken breast reaches 74 degrees Celsius, which is the safe temperature for cooked poultry.
Give your chicken breast to rest for a few minutes after cooking before slicing and serving. This all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ender final product.

Amplify Your Chicken Broth on a Budget
Want to make mouthwatering chicken broth without spending the bank? It's easier than you think! Here are some clever hacks to stretch your budget:
- Employ leftover bones from roasted chicken or turkey. Those packed-with-vitamins bits are gold mines for broth.
- Brew your broth over time to extract all the flavor from those bones.
- Toss in vegetables like carrots, celery, and onions to your broth for an extra kick.
- Store leftover broth in small containers for convenient portions.
With these simple hacks, you can enjoy comforting chicken broth without draining your budget.
